Transaction 2c8141f178da248defe105e01bb0b7aa2547e9919be54c622ef9062204c05ecc
1 Input
1 Output
-
2c8141f178da248defe105e01bb0b7aa2547e9919be54c622ef9062204c05ecc:0
- value
- 498710
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b4e646611ee4bcd65f0679011b7d85e4c801616 OP_EQUAL
- address
- 35dztaQZw879p3t7HgsourziQpUdbMviAQ